What is the American National Bank of Texas?
The American National Bank of Texas (ANBTX) is a prominent, independent community bank headquartered in Terrell, Texas, with a long history stretching back over 150 years. It operates numerous branch locations across North Texas, providing comprehensive financial services, including retail banking, commercial lending, mortgage solutions, wealth management, and treasury services to individuals and businesses.
